The average mass of Ken, David and Kelvin is 42 kg. David is 6 kg heavier than the average mass of Ken and Kelvin. Ken is 6kg heavier than Kelvin. Find David's mass.

Kelvin --- x
Ken ----- x+6
average of Kelvin and Ken = (2x+6)/2 = x+3
David = (x+3) + 6 = x+9
(x + x+6 + x+9)/3 = 42
3x + 15 = 126
3x = 111
x = 111/3 = 37
David is 37+9 = =46
check:
Kelvin --> 37
Ken----> 43
David ---> 46
average of Kelvin and Ken = (37+43)/2 = 40
Is David 6 more than that ? YES
All is good
